Join the fun at the Readington River Medieval Fair & Market

Posted

The Readington River Buffalo Farm in collaboration with Stanton Reformed Church will hold a festival with a magical, Medieval flair from 10 a.m. to 9 p.m. Saturday (rain date Oct. 21).

The festival will include a 4-acre, walk-through corn maze, hayrides, food court, a saloon serving craft beer and hard seltzer, live music, and craft vendors.

A Medieval Magic Castle will include a Mysterious Forest Walkway, fencing demonstrations, hair braiding, rune stone painting, photo booth with costumes and Medieval Spellcasting Class. Hand-crafted magic wands, princess jewelry and other items will be available for sale in the castle. Everyone entering the castle will receive a free arm cuff.

A special family friendly Witch’s Brew non-alcoholic punch will also be offered for sale.

“This is going to be an extraordinary family event,” said farm owner Scarlett Doyle, “We invite you to wear your medieval costumes if you have them. Come ready to have a good time.”

The entrance for parking is at 42 Woodschurch Road, Flemington, N.J. Parking is $3 per car.

“I’m really excited about the activities like Rune stone painting, fencing demos and the Medieval Wands and Spells class where kids get to join in and cast magic spells to float feathers and turn on a light together,” said event organizer Donna Herb.
